Hmm.... I would recommend to turn off "spanning-tree portfast" on the trunks
and enable "spanning-tree portfast" on the access ports. The portfast
feature was intended for access ports, not for uplink ports.
It's a known issue, that clients can have problems with getting an IP when
booting up without the portfast feature activated on their access ports.
In your situation I would do further investigations after that.

I realise it's a little off topic but thought I'd give you all a crack at
this
one.

I have a colleague who has been configuring 2 2950's. They are connected
together via a dot1q trunk and they both have just 2 VLAN's. Two PC's on
separate VLAN's on S1 can get DHCP addresses from servers in S2 which are in
the same VLAN's - i.e. PC 1 and Server 1 in VLAN 1, PC 2 and server 2 in
VLAN
2 - no intervlan routing.

This all works fine on 12.05, however when he upgrades to 12.1 (he tried 4
versions) the PC in VLAN 2 can no longer get an IP address from the DHCP
server, VLAN 1 works fine. Interestingly, pings within VLAN 2 work fine if
he
gives the PC a static address.

He has had this same issue with 3550's and 4500's as well on 2 other sites -
if anybody has done this uograde and had this same issue we'd love to here
from you and how you got round it.

The configs are below, the only thing I can see are portfast on the trunk
and
no switchport mode access on the access ports. As I said previously it's
only
when he upgrades that he has these problems - they work fine on 12.05.
